EFCC arrests eight internet fraud suspects in Ondo

admin_secureBy admin_secure5 CommentsMarch 15, 20211 Min Read
Share
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email

The Economic and Financial Crimes Commission, (EFCC), has arrested eight suspected internet fraudsters at their hotel hideout in Housing Estate, Oba-Ile in Akure North Local Government area of Ondo State.
It was gathered that the men stormed Akure from the Ibadan Zonal Office and apprehended the suspects in their hotel at about 6pm.
It was learnt that the men acted on intelligent report linking the suspects to alleged fraudulent activities, ranging from scams on numerous dating sites, obtaining money by false pretense and others.
Three exotic cars, mobile phones and laptops alongside several incriminating documents were recovered from the suspects.
The suspects; Olasukanmi Daramola, Oluwaseyi Akinluyi, Abiola Mutiu, Adebanjo Adegoke and Keyinde Idowu, Sunday Morufu, Adebayo Odewunmi and Ridwan Tobiloba.
According to the men, the suspects would be charged to court as soon as investigations are concluded.
A widow, (names withheld) who lives next door to the hotel told our correspondent that she had not been too comfortable with the insecurity in her area because of the young boys living close to her.
